Thoughts from the book I will never write---MY PERFECTION

Thoughts from the book I will never write---MY PERFECTION

For me you are perfection.
Unwittingly you fill all of
my open spaces.
Your arms fold about me
as I sleep in wonder.
In darkness
the thought of you
pours stardust on my life.
I am your food
eat me
I am your wine
Drink me.
